Mr Jack Ashley (Stoke on Trent South): To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s, if he will discuss in the United Nations an approach to governments of countries which are not members of the United Nations, the need to accept a fair proportion of refugees wishing to go to those countries.

[Switzerland and Taiwan]

A. It would be inappropriate to discuss this in the United

Nations, particularly while many member states have

themselves yet to contribute to a solution. The

Government have, however, encouraged certain non-member

states to do more in this respect.
